What is it like to be old?

Age Action Ireland has invited secondary school students throughout Ireland to participate again this year in Essay/Short Story and Photography competitions on the subject of ageing. Last year the prize winners came from Dublin, Cork , Monaghan and Westmeath. The closing date is 3 December.

The leader of the Seanad and former Education Minister, Mrs Mary O'Rourke, has already launched the competitions, which are open to Transition Year students or Fourth Years(15-17 years) in more than 700 schools around the country.

The competitions are part of Age Action Ireland's mission to improve solidarity between the generations.
